Security

Grade A, and why

claude-baton CLAUDE.md sc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 7d ago.

A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.

Nothing flagged

None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.

claude-baton — Development Guide

What is this?

Session lifecycle management for Claude Code — checkpoint, resume, and EOD summaries via local SQLite. See PLAN.md for full spec.

Quick start

npm install
npm run build        # compile TypeScript
npm test             # run tests
npm run dev          # start MCP server (stdio)

Project structure

  • src/index.ts — MCP server entry, tool definitions
  • src/types.ts — TypeScript interfaces for all data models
  • src/store.ts — SQLite operations via sql.js (CRUD)
  • src/llm.ts — claude -p wrapper
  • src/cli.ts — CLI commands (setup, status, export, import, reset) + auto-checkpoint handler
  • src/utils.ts — Utility helpers
  • prompts/ — Auto-checkpoint, daily summary prompt templates
  • commands/ — Slash command files (memo-checkpoint, memo-resume, memo-eod, memo-retro)
  • tests/ — Test suite
  • bin/claude-baton.js — CLI entry point

Non-negotiable constraints

  1. Never touch git branches — no snapshots, no switching, no creating branches
  2. Single SQLite DB — all projects in ~/.claude-baton/store.db, never per-project files
  3. stdio transport — standard MCP, not SSE
  4. Zero API keys — all LLM calls via claude -p, never import anthropic SDK
  5. 3 dependencies max@modelcontextprotocol/sdk, sql.js, commander
  6. sql.js pure WASM — no native SQLite bindings, no better-sqlite3, no node-sqlite3

Agent routing (mandatory)

When working on code, use the scoped agent for that domain. Never let one agent touch another's files.

Work being done Agent Files owned
Data types, SQLite operations, utilities store src/types.ts, src/store.ts, src/utils.ts
MCP server, tool definitions, claude -p wrapper server src/index.ts, src/llm.ts
Prompts pipeline prompts/
CLI commands, bin entry point, slash commands cli src/cli.ts, bin/, commands/
Writing or updating tests test-gen tests/

Rules:

  • Every agent must load its required skills before writing code (listed in each agent's .md)
  • After any agent writes code: run /build and /test in the main conversation
  • Never trust agent output without verification — always run tests yourself
